COMMENT Every day, more Gestapo-like tactics emanate from Putrajaya. The latest - and one I find particularly offensive - is this idea that netizens (sic) should practise self-censorship. This, of course, is the latest nonsense spewed by Communications and Multimedia Minister Salleh Said Keruak.
In a blog post (which I hope nobody shares, or at the very least, mocks) he wrote, “It is impractical and difficult to monitor or control a user’s access to the mass amount of content found online.
“So it is left to us, the user, to exercise self-censorship and to verify all news shared over our social media feeds.”
